Package: emacs,ns

On GNUstep, Emacs.app does not load the user init file.

Probably related, but it also doesn't inherit the environment when run
from a terminal; the value of process-environment right after startup
is "TERM=dumb".  Doing M-x ns-grabenv doesn't help much:

process-environment's value is 
("_=/usr/bin/printenv" "SHLVL=1" "PWD=/home/yavor/src/emacs/src" "TERM=dumb")

(This is when started with -nw, the only difference otherwise is the
confusing "DISPLAY=keel.southway-varna.com".)

`printenv | wc -l' returns 29.

If Emacs was built in a chroot and installed in a system-wide
location, e.g. /usr/lib/GNUstep/System/Applications, then M-x gnus
tries to create /News at the root of the filesystem.  Many commands do
not work, and Emacs becomes useful only after manually setting some
variables with M-x setenv and loading .emacs.

This bug was fixed now that the GNUstep port "CAN_DUMP"; Emacs loads
the init file as well as all the environment variables.
